x25: '< 0' and '>= 0' test on unsigned

skb->len is an unsigned int, so the test in x25_rx_call_request() always
evaluates to true.

len in x25_sendmsg() is unsigned as well. so -ERRORS returned by x25_output()
are not noticed.
